The Scarborough district of Toronto is known for its ethnic diversity — more than half of the district’s residents are immigrants or foreign-born, which has led to a proliferation of different cuisines and restaurants. Peterson heads there in this episode to taste the Middle Eastern pastries at Crown Pastries, a small shop owned and operated by two brothers from Syria, Rasoul and Ismail Salha.

Smitty’s replaced its 10% senior discounts with a new program for seniors over 65. You now get double points as a MySmitty’s Rewards member on the first Tuesday of every month. As a bonus, you also get a free meal on your birthday.
